竹燕窝提取物的抑菌活性研究

试验以竹燕窝(海绵胶煤炱菌)为材料开发新型饲料添加剂.采用正交试验确定竹燕窝提取物的最佳提取工艺条件.采用牛津杯法探讨竹燕窝乙醇提取物对3种革兰氏阳性菌[粪肠球菌(Enterococcus faecalis)、金黄色葡萄球菌(Staphylococcus aureus)、表皮葡萄球菌(Staphylococcus epidermidis)]和3种革兰氏阴性菌[鼠伤寒沙门氏菌(Salmonella typhimurium)、鸡沙门氏菌(Salmonella pullorum)、大肠杆菌(Escherichia coli)]的抑菌效果.结果表明,竹燕窝抑菌提取物的最优提取工艺为乙醇浓度85%、液料比5 mL/g、提取时间180 min、提取温度50℃.竹燕窝乙醇提取物对革兰氏阳性菌的抑菌效果优于革兰氏阴性菌.研究表明,试验明确了竹燕窝在抑菌方面的潜在应用价值,可为抑菌产品的开发提供参考.
Study on antibacterial activity of Scorias spongiosa extract
The experiment used Scorias spongiosa as the material,to develop a new limiting resistance feed additive.An orthogonal test was used to determine the optimum extraction conditions of Scorias spongiosa extract.The Oxford cup method was employed to investigate the antibacterial effects of ethanol extracts from Scorias spongiosa on three Gram-positive bacteria(Enterococcus faecalis,Staphylococcus aureus,and Staphylococcus epidermidis)and three Gram-negative bacteria(Salmonella typhimurium,Salmonella pullorum,and Escherichia coli).The results indicated that the optimal extraction process for Scorias spongiosa inhibitory extracts was an ethanol concentration of 85%,a liquid-to-material ratio of 5 mL/g,an extraction time of 180 minutes,and an extraction temperature of 50℃.The inhibitory effect of Scorias spongiosa ethanol extracts on Gram-positive bacteria was superior to that on Gram-negative bacteria.The study clarifies the potential application value of Scorias spongiosa in terms of antibacterial properties,providing reference for the development of antibacterial products.
